Transaction 32c2a10996a8df9265ef7d48ddc51c386ebe5308b2cb80f92b44ef5dcd047940

1 Input
1 Outputs
  • 32c2a10996a8df9265ef7d48ddc51c386ebe5308b2cb80f92b44ef5dcd047940:0
  • value  2905740
    address  1Px36iiF6LqR3PkWqBB4LmkCnn2VUqtYEK